Series 5-18: Medical Conditions
The “Medical Conditions” section of the Alberta School Bus Knowledge Test focuses on drivers’ responsibilities when transporting students with medical needs.

Drivers must understand common conditions such as asthma, allergies, diabetes, and seizures. Recognizing signs of medical distress and responding appropriately is crucial. Drivers should be familiar with each student’s medical plan, know the location of emergency medication (like EpiPens), and communicate effectively with students and caregivers. Quick, calm action can make a significant difference during a medical emergency. This knowledge ensures student safety, fosters trust with families, and helps drivers confidently handle health-related incidents on the bus.
